error[E0412]: cannot find type `Fo` in this scope --> $DIR/issue-7607-1.rs:5:6 | LL | impl Fo { | ^^ help: a trait with a similar name exists: `Fn` | ::: $SRC_DIR/core/src/ops/function.rs:LL:COL | LL | pub trait Fn: FnMut { | ------------------------------- similarly named trait `Fn` defined here error: aborting due to previous error For more information about this error, try `rustc --explain E0412`.